CITATION : Regina v Joanne Lee McArthur [2002] NSWCCA 390 FILE NUMBER(S) : CCA 60267/02 HEARING DATE(S) : 25/09/2002 JUDGMENT DATE : 25 September 2002
PARTIES : Regina Joanne Lee McArthur JUDGMENT OF : Buddin J at 1; Smart AJ at 21
LOWER COURT JURISDICTION : District Court LOWER COURT FILE NUMBER(S) : 01/11/1314 LOWER COURT JUDICIAL Urquhart DCJ OFFICER :
COUNSEL : R Hulme (Crown) P Hamill (Applicant) SOLICITORS : SE O'Connor (Crown) DJ Humphreys (Applicant) CATCHWORDS : Supply amphetamines on an on-going basis - four occasions - helping out a friend for no personal financial gain - limited involvement but enabled business to continue - full-time custodial sentence held not to be outside the range even with favourable subjective features - new material showing true significance of facts in existence at time of sentence - sentence reduced. LEGISLATION CITED : Crimes (Sentencing Procedure) Act 1999 Drug Misuse and Trafficking Act 1985 R v Bailey (1988) 35 A Crim R 458 CASES CITED: R v Munday (1981) 2 NSWLR 177 R v Smiroldo (2000) 112 A Crim R 47 R v Smith (1987) 44 SASR 587 DECISION : Leave to appeal granted. Appeal allowed. Quash the sentence imposed in the District Court. In lieu thereof the applicant is sentenced to imprisonment for ten months. The sentence is to commence on 5 April 2002 and is to expire on 4 February 2003. The non-parole period is to commence on 5 April 2002 and is to expire on 25 September 2002.
